WPS Health Solutions is a leading not-for-profit health insurer and federal government contractor headquartered in Wisconsin. WPS offers health insurance plans for individuals, families, seniors, and group health plans for small to large businesses.

We process claims and provide customer support for beneficiaries of the Medicare program and manage benefits for millions of active-duty and retired military personnel across the U.S.

and abroad. WPS Health Solutions has been making health care easier for the people we serve for more than 75 years. Proud to be military and veteran ready.

Role Snapshot
In this role, you will research and resolve complex mail questions. This member also assists in preparation of various statistical reports. Answer questions, provide training, and assist employees with work-related issues for WPS lines of business or contracts. In addition to this, this member will coordinate work activities within unit.


In this role you will:


  • Accumulate data for supervisor to prepare daily, weekly, and monthly reports.
  • Update departmental data using Excel.
  • Assist supervisor in monitoring, coordinating, and assigning work in mail, scanning and OCR areas.
  • Respond to questions related to job tasks from employees and clients
  • Maintain uptodate knowledge of all aspects of Clerk III, Clerk IV, OCR I, Data Entry Specialist and Claims Entry positions.
  • Update procedures and manuals
  • Train new employees and provide followup training.
  • Perform audits and document results.
  • Train new employees, as well as assess unusual circumstance and variations in approach, often with incomplete or conflicting data.
  • Ensure timely, accurate, and reliable deliverables for all lines of business and contracts.
  • Assist with controlling inventories by performing all aspects of Clerk III, Clerk IV, OCR 1, Data Entry Specialist and Claims Entry positions when needed.
  • Meet departmental requirements for quality based on weekly audits and quantity performance.
  • Sort departmental returns.
  • Perform basic maintenance on automated mail opening equipment.
  • Deliver sorted/prepped buckets of documents, utilizing carts as needed.
  • Ensure continuous production in the absence of a supervisor.
  • Upload CDs to the various contracts using established procedures.
  • Remove incorrectly imaged claims using appropriate computer programs and commands.
  • Carry out diverse directions with limited supervision to resolve issues in accordance with accepted practices.
  • Maintain internal contact with staff in unit and other departments to expedite incoming and outgoing documents, provide and obtain information, and assist in training of staff.
  • Occasional warehouse work.
  • Maintain daily workflows, deliver accurate and reliable work.
